Hwy 34 was being used yesterday. I couldn't see the end of the concrete so I'm not sure about that. It's getting shallow, wouldn't advise taking a big boat there till you inspected it. Don't know about the other ramps.

Used the 34 ramp over L/D weekend and there was 6 feet at the end of the ramp........and I believe the lake level was at about 480.5...........had no problem putting in and taking out a 22' pontoon. However , the drop at the end of the ramp seemed to be about 8-10 inches, so if you have to run off of the ramp you may have problems on take out.
